// WebSocket client setup for the Burrowlink relay.
// Plugin authors: permessage-deflate is enabled by default here.
// It cuts bandwidth roughly 60% on text frames, but each socket
// holds a compression context (~300KB), so disable it if you open
// many concurrent connections on low-memory devices. Binary frames
// see little benefit and cost CPU; skip compression for those.
// Authentication against the relay requires the key below.

API key for bageg-kajef: vxb2-ss

## Turnstile Upgrade — Night Shift Notes

The lobby turnstiles at Okley House were replaced last week. Old fobs no longer work. Use your badge on the right-hand reader only; the left reader is still being calibrated. If the turnstile rejects your badge twice, do not climb over — use the accessible gate beside the security booth. Log every manual entry in the night book. The accessible gate runs on a temporary keypad until calibration finishes. Enter through it using the code below.

door code, bafog-kawip: bdg-HQ-8

14:22 — The Larkspur plugin registry began rejecting uploads that declared floating dependency ranges, per the new pinning policy rolled out that morning. External authors using the Fennwright SDK saw validation errors because the policy checker shipped one release ahead of the documentation. We reverted enforcement to warn-only at 14:41 and confirmed uploads succeeded again by 14:50. Plugin authors verifying whether their build was affected should compare against the identifier recorded below.

session token of kagup-hahaf = htk3_2b8

Management Meeting Minutes — Branch Managers

Quick recap: the Fernbrook intranet upgrade has slipped again, now targeting late spring. Vendor delays plus our own testing backlog are to blame. Interim fix: keep using the legacy portal, and flag any outages to head office. Tomas will circulate a revised timeline next week. Please keep the background plans below to yourselves.

management briefing: Only 33 of the 205 pilot accounts renewed Kasath, so a churn review is set for October 17. Weniusek Logistics is in early talks to buy Holethax Freight for about $345.6 million.